独立站seo中的网站url优化
很多企业新成立或者是想做谷歌优化排名时都会搭建独立站,进行seo优化。而独立站中的URL优化很容易被忽略,甚至很多具有多年经验的优化师也感觉url没有什么可优化的,实际上我们处理好url优化,可以让站点seo更简单。为了方便大家理解,我将按照以下11个点来进行阐述。
1、使用静态的url
示例如下;
◆ https://www.cnxingnet.com/seo/
◆ https://www.cnjunnet.com/seo.htm
◆ https://jia.chexiang.com/service2.html
不要url当中带参数,也并不推荐在URL 中使用非 ASCII 字符。
错误示例:http://www.zgsfy.com.cn/index.php?id=116。 可以纯静态、伪静态、全静态等技术方式解决动态url带参数的问题,处理成静态后一般后缀为/、.htm、.html这三种格式为常见的。
同时需要特别注意的是,目前很多开发者用vue开发,开发出来的站点url,总是带‘#’号。这个需要特殊处理下,‘#’搜索引擎并不识别,很多时候也是默认屏蔽搜索引擎的。所以就出现了网站建设完成后,网站收录是0或者仅收录网站主页的情况,同时也不要url当中出现使用如!、@等特殊符号
2、url尽量简短并且相关
如某个栏目是产品中心,那么可以命名为/products/,是新闻则可以命名为/news/
如果是对应的服务专题页,则可以命名为对应的服务名称。如网站建设可以命名为/website/、website.html、website.htm等。具体根据不同的建站系统,有所差异。
正确示例:
https://www.cnxingnet.com/website/
https://www.cnjunnet.com/website.htm
错误示例1如下;
网站建设页面定义成:https://www.cnxingnet.com/sem/ 这种不相关的url。
错误示例2如下;
没有可读性且非常长的url:https://www.zgsfy.cn/wannqaztxxxkkkksssssssssssssssssssyyyyyy/
3、url的层级不要过深
有些站点的url层级过深,示例如下;
https://www.Example.com/a/b/c/d/e/f/g/h/i/J/k。这种对搜索引擎来说,层级过深不利于抓取。每个层级可以理解成一个文件夹,大家自己电脑上找东西时,遇见这种套娃式的也会很反感。
4、大小写统一且整站统一
一般情况下,我们是建议整站url统一小写。这个在windows系统服务器上,大小写没有什么区别,都可以正常打开。而Linux服务器上,如果用户输入错大小写,可能会导致该网页直接打不开。并且对于用户来说,直接输入url,大小写不统一,还需要切换输入法,这本身就不利于用户体验。
当然统一小写仅仅是一个建议,目前存在很多大公司或者因为行业专业术语的关系,可能部分单词必须首字母大写,则按照该行业的用户习惯来进行。
但是需要注意的是如果某个url有大小写混合的情况,请在全站调取该页面的按钮与外链发布时统一了。
示例;
https://www.cnxingnet.com/sem/ 这个url我用的是小写sem,那么我在首页有位置需要链接到这个页面,那么内页也需要统一都是小写,这样做的原因是为了让搜索引擎确认该页面对外宣传的都是这个小写的url。
5、使用正确的分隔符
由于url当中大家一般用英文或者是拼音,这里并不建议中文,同时分隔符建议使用‘-’。
示例:https://www.cnxingnet.com/竞价托管.html/
英文与拼音要表单当前页面的主题,可能会比较长。这个时候就需要空格、‘-’、‘_’等分隔符来表示。
示例:
https://www.cnxingnet.com/website_redesign/
https://www.cnxingnet.com/website-redesign/
https://www.cnxingnet.com/website%20redesign/
建议分隔符使用:‘-’,也就是正确的示例链接是‘https://www.cnxingnet.com/website-redesign/’这个才是比较建议的,而不是下划线(‘_’)。
下划线在搜索引擎识别上容易忽略,当成连字,比如‘website_redesign’搜索引擎会识别成‘websiteredesign’,这样两个单词就连一起了。而分隔符‘-’会识别成空格。也就是‘website_redesign’识别成‘website redesign’,刚好是语法通顺的。
6、使用国家特定的域名
这个我曾见过一些做谷歌推广的用户,用.cn域名的,这实际上并不符合当地习惯。如果不想多个域名,做谷歌推广用户这里推荐直接使用.com、.net后缀的域名。
7、统一https链接
安装ssl证书的站点,浏览器不会再强行标记不安全三个字,让站点更安全,降低被劫持的风险,此外用户看到小锁标识更放心。
站点https改造后,很多优化师也容易忽略以下几个问题;
整站未https化,存在部分链接点击是显示https,部分是http开头,需要整站统一https。
做了https,但是未做http重定向到https链接上、又或者内页全部重定向到了网站主页,未做1对1的对应。
如果这个不是很理解,可以看下这篇文章,希望对大家有所帮助。
8、canonical标签声明
一个页面存在多个可访问的url,这是非常常见的,为了让搜索引擎更好确认我们排名是以哪个url为准,请在网站源代码中的头部,用canonical标签声明,以哪个url为准。
示例如下;
https://www.cnxingnet.com/
https://cnxingnet.com/
http://www.cnxingnet.com/
http://cnxingnet.com/
上面四组链接,均可以直接打开,虽然都做了对应的301重定向,不过依然还需要在代码中声明以https://www.cnxingnet.com/ 这个url为准。
声明示例代码:
<link rel="canonical" href="https://www.cnxingnet.com" />
href里面的这个url,在不同的页面,需要获取不同的后缀,这个如果不懂的话,可以找帮助大家seo建站的开发者处理。canonical标签其实是一个建议标签,仅是目标站点建议搜索引擎采纳,与robots文件并不一样,robots文件里面的声明是一个命令,强制的。
9、去除首页url当中的尾巴
通常很多开发站做出来的站点,输入域名时,浏览器网址栏显示的url经常会出现/index.html、/index.htm、/index.php等尾巴,对于这种尾巴建议强制去除,如果不能强制去除,可以让前台不要显示它,并且做301重定向。
示例:
http://zgsfy.com.cn/index.php 需要重定向到http://zgsfy.com.cn/,并且确保状态码是301,非200、302、307等状态。
10、正确配置404页面
有些站点程序,由于伪静态规则未配置好,导致部分错误页面状态码是404、而另一部分错误页面状态码是200,然后再301重定向到404页面,此方式建议改掉,让所有错误的url都直接返回404。
11、请用最新的url,屏蔽旧的url。
这是一个很多程序员都会忽略的问题,如站点后台刚添加新的栏目页,默认生成的url是‘/39/’,当你自定义它后,改成了‘/producrts/’,这个时候原本的‘/39/’则需要显示404状态,而不是‘/39/’、‘/products/’两个路径都能打开该页面,尽量保持路径唯一性。
此外sitemap当中,如果重新生成了sitemap,那么也应该sitemap当中仅显示这个重新定义后的url,而不是显示原来的‘/39/’。
关于url优化中的常见问题
①站点改版url发生的变化怎么办?
答:需要在对应的搜索资源平台提交改版规则,如果没有规则,则需要手动匹配,做成txt格式文件提交给搜索引擎。
②老页面url已经不存在了,搜索流量还是比较多,能做301嘛?
答:可以的,301的优先级本身就高于404,即使这个url不存在了,也是可以做301重定向过去的。需要注意的是建议定向后的最终页面,与原页面内容主题相同,而不是挂羊头卖狗肉,重定向后与原页面无相关的内容主题。
③sitemap中是否需要放置目标站点所有的url。
答:这并不是必须的,由于对于新站而言,抓取频次是有限的,我们应该合理利用它。主要就是放一些希望参与排名的页面url,不重要的或者是没价值的页面可以单独剔除,可以考虑网站后台当中单独做个url排除功能再生成sitemap。
④关于url当中的分隔符必须使用‘-’嘛?
答:这只是搜索引擎的一个建议,并不是强制,你可以选择不采纳它。只是建议这样做,实际上我本人的习惯,也爱用下划线’_’,而不是连字符‘-’。
版权: [注明为本站原创的文章, 转载请注明出处与原文地址!本站部分转载文章能找到原作者的我们都会注明,若文章涉及版权问题请发至问题受理邮箱:info@cnxingnet.com,我们以便及时处理,可支付稿费。向本站投稿或需要本站向贵司网站定期免费投稿请加网站客服微信。